GNSS RTK Receivers for Enterprise Drone Applications
GNSS receivers are essential for high-precision drone operations, enabling centimeter-level positioning for mapping, surveying, inspection, and autonomous flight workflows. In enterprise environments, reliable RTK (Real-Time Kinematic) and PPK (Post-Processed Kinematic) solutions significantly improve accuracy, reduce ground control point requirements, and streamline mission efficiency.
Two leading solutions in this category are the DJI D-RTK 3 and receivers from Emlid, both widely used across professional UAV workflows.

DJI D-RTK 3 for Integrated Drone Operations
The DJI D-RTK 3 is designed specifically for seamless integration with DJI enterprise drones, providing robust multi-band GNSS support and real-time centimeter-level positioning. It enhances mission accuracy for surveying, mapping, and infrastructure inspection while working directly within DJI’s enterprise ecosystem for simplified setup and reliable field performance.
Emlid GNSS Solutions for Flexible Surveying Workflows
Emlid receivers are known for their versatility, portability, and compatibility across multiple drone platforms and surveying systems. Emlid GNSS solutions are commonly used for RTK base station setups, PPK workflows, and hybrid mapping operations where cross-platform flexibility is required.
